Dr. Oyakawa has posted elsewhere on this forum that he has implanted the Crystalens in patients who have had RK, with good results. (Check recent older threads.) If you very much want the Crystalens, you'd want to find a surgeon who was very experienced with this IOL and has had good results previously with post-RK patients. Given Dr. Hagen's warning (above), you might want to get more than one opinion before proceeding. A mini-monovision correction (distance vision in dominant eye, intermediate vision in non-dominant eye) with aspheric monofocal IOLs might give you results similar to the Crystalens with fewer risks.
It is generally NOT a good idea to have any type of multifocal or accommodative IOL put in after RK because of super-giant glare/dysphotopsia that might develop.
